What Does CV Boot Grease Sling on a Rim Actually Mean?

Your CV axle has joints that need constant lubrication. A rubber or thermoplastic boot wraps around each joint to hold grease in and keep dirt out. When that boot tears, cracks, or comes loose, the spinning motion of the axle flings grease outward. Because the CV joint sits close to the wheel, that grease lands directly on the inside surface of your rim.

The pattern is usually distinctive a ring or arc of dark grease on the inner barrel of the wheel, sometimes mixed with road dirt. If you diagnose grease flung inside the wheel rim from the CV axle, the boot is almost always the culprit.

What Causes the CV Boot to Sling Grease Onto the Rim?

Several things can lead to a compromised CV boot, and each one allows centrifugal force to do its work spraying grease across your wheel.

Torn or Cracked Boot

This is the most common cause. CV boots are made of rubber or similar materials that degrade over time. Exposure to heat from the brakes, road salt, UV light, and general aging causes the material to dry out and crack. Once there's a split, grease escapes every time the axle rotates.

Loose or Broken Boot Clamps

Each end of the CV boot is secured by a metal clamp. If a clamp was installed poorly or vibrates loose the boot can slip off at one end. This creates a wide opening for grease to fly out under rotation.

Poor Previous Repair

If someone replaced a CV boot or axle before and didn't seat the clamps correctly or used the wrong boot size, the seal may fail prematurely. Aftermarket boots that don't match the original spec are a frequent problem here.

Impact Damage

Hitting a deep pothole, curb, or large road debris can tear a CV boot or knock a clamp loose. The damage may not be visible at first glance, especially if the tear is on the inner side of the boot closest to the transmission.

Excessive CV Joint Wear

A worn joint can move in ways it shouldn't, putting uneven stress on the boot. Over time, this stress accelerates cracking and failure.

How Can You Tell If It's CV Boot Grease and Not Brake Dust or Bearing Grease?

This is an important distinction because the fix is completely different depending on the source.

  • Color and texture: CV joint grease is typically dark brown, black, or sometimes a copper/gold color. It's thick and sticky, unlike the fine, powdery gray of brake dust.
  • Location: CV grease usually appears on the inside face of the rim and may trail in a circular pattern. Brake dust coats the outside and the spokes more evenly.
  • Smell: CV grease has a strong, distinct petroleum odor that's different from the metallic scent of brake dust.
  • Water test: Spraying the grease with brake cleaner or degreaser can help you identify it. CV grease clings stubbornly and doesn't wipe off as easily as surface dust.

Is It Safe to Drive With a Slinging CV Boot?

Short answer: not for long. A torn CV boot doesn't mean your car will stop running immediately, but the clock is ticking. Without grease, the CV joint metal-on-metal contact causes rapid wear. You'll start hearing clicking or popping sounds when turning that's the joint failing.

If the boot has been torn for a while and the joint has lost most of its grease, driving on it can lead to the joint seizing or breaking entirely. That can leave you stranded or cause a loss of steering control at speed.

How Do You Fix a CV Boot That's Slinging Grease?

The fix depends on how much damage has occurred.

Replace the CV Boot

If the joint is still in good shape and hasn't been running dry, replacing just the boot is an option. This involves:

  1. Removing the wheel and brake components
  2. Unbolting the CV axle from the hub or transmission
  3. Removing the old boot and cleaning out the old grease
  4. Packing the joint with fresh CV grease
  5. Installing the new boot and securing it with new clamps
  6. Reinstalling the axle and related components

This job is doable for a home mechanic with the right tools, but pressing out axle shafts and dealing with suspension components can be tricky. Many people find it easier to buy a split CV boot that can be installed without removing the axle, though these are sometimes considered less durable than the standard wrap-around style.

Replace the Entire CV Axle

If the joint is already damaged you hear clicking when turning, or the grease has been slinging for thousands of miles replacing the whole axle assembly is usually the smarter and more cost-effective choice. Rebuilt or new CV axles come with boots pre-installed and are often priced competitively compared to a boot-only replacement when you factor in labor.

Clean the Grease Off Your Rim

After fixing the boot, you'll still need to deal with the grease already on the rim. CV grease is stubborn and won't come off with regular car soap. Use a dedicated degreaser or citrus-based cleaner, let it soak, then scrub with a stiff brush. What Mistakes Do People Make When Dealing With This Problem?

  • Just wiping off the grease and ignoring it: Cleaning the rim without fixing the boot is like mopping under a leaking pipe. The grease will come right back.
  • Using a temporary patch or tape on the boot: Some people try wrapping electrical tape or duct tape around a torn boot. This doesn't hold up to heat, rotation, or road grime and usually fails within days.
  • Waiting too long: The longer you drive with a torn boot, the more grease you lose, and the faster the joint wears. What could have been a $30 boot replacement turns into a $150+ axle replacement.
  • Not replacing both clamps: When installing a new boot, always use new clamps. Reusing old clamps is asking for another failure.
  • Packing the wrong type of grease: CV joints require a specific high-temperature, molybdenum-based grease. Regular bearing grease or chassis grease won't hold up under the pressures and temperatures CV joints generate.

How Do You Prevent CV Boot Grease From Slinging Again?

There's no permanent fix that lasts the life of the vehicle CV boots wear out. But you can extend their lifespan and catch problems early.

  • Inspect boots during every oil change or tire rotation. Look for cracks, tears, grease weeping, or loose clamps.
  • Avoid driving through deep standing water or mud regularly debris impacts and water intrusion degrade boots faster.
  • Have boots replaced at the first sign of cracking, even if they haven't torn yet. A proactive replacement is cheaper than a reactive axle swap.
  • Make sure any suspension or steering work includes a boot inspection, since mechanics are already in the area.

What Does a CV Boot Repair Typically Cost?

Costs vary by vehicle and location, but here's a rough range:

  • Boot replacement (parts + labor): $150–$400 per side at a shop
  • Boot kit (DIY parts only): $15–$50 per boot
  • Full CV axle replacement: $200–$600+ per side at a shop, depending on the vehicle
  • Rebuilt CV axle (parts only): $50–$150 for most common vehicles

Front CV boots fail more often than rear ones on front-wheel-drive cars because they handle steering angles that stress the boot more aggressively. All-wheel-drive vehicles have boots on all four corners, which means more potential failure points.

Quick Checklist: Dealing With CV Boot Grease on Your Rim

  • Identify the grease source confirm it's from the CV boot, not the brakes or a wheel bearing
  • Inspect the boot look for visible tears, cracks, displaced clamps, or grease weeping around the boot ends
  • Check the joint listen for clicking or popping during turns, which signals joint damage
  • Decide on boot vs. axle replacement if the joint is still quiet and smooth, a boot replacement may work; if it's clicking, replace the whole axle
  • Clean the rim thoroughly use a proper degreaser, not just soap and water
  • Use correct grease and new clamps never substitute with the wrong lubricant or reuse old hardware
  • Inspect the other side too if one boot failed, the other may be close behind
